用电脑编程什么软件做游戏
-
用电脑编程制作游戏可以选择多种软件,以下是几个常用的软件:
-
Unity
Unity是一款功能强大的跨平台游戏开发引擎。它支持多种平台,包括Windows、Mac、Android、iOS等。Unity提供了丰富的工具和资源,可以帮助开发者创建各种类型的游戏,包括3D游戏、2D游戏、虚拟现实游戏等。Unity使用C#作为编程语言,具有较低的学习曲线,适合初学者和有一定编程基础的开发者。 -
Unreal Engine
Unreal Engine是另一款非常流行的游戏开发引擎。它也是跨平台的,支持Windows、Mac、Android、iOS等多个平台。Unreal Engine提供了强大的图形渲染功能和物理模拟引擎,可以创建高品质的游戏。Unreal Engine使用C++作为主要的编程语言,相比Unity来说,学习曲线稍微陡峭一些,但是它具备更高的灵活性和性能。 -
GameMaker Studio
GameMaker Studio是一款专注于2D游戏开发的软件。它提供了易于使用的可视化编程工具,使得开发者无需太多编程知识即可制作出精美的2D游戏。GameMaker Studio支持多个平台,包括Windows、Mac、Android、iOS等。它使用自己的脚本语言GML(GameMaker Language)进行编程。 -
Godot
Godot是一款开源的游戏引擎,具有简单易用和强大的功能。它支持2D和3D游戏开发,并且可以发布到多个平台。Godot提供了自己的脚本语言GDScript,与Python语言相似,易于学习和使用。此外,Godot还支持C#和VisualScript等编程语言,给开发者更多的选择。
除了以上几个软件,还有许多其他的游戏开发工具和引擎可供选择,如Cocos2d-x、Phaser、LÖVE等。选择合适的软件取决于你的需求、技能水平和项目规模。开始编程制作游戏前,建议先了解各个软件的特点和使用方式,然后选择最适合自己的工具进行学习和开发。
1年前 -
-
编程游戏时,可以使用各种不同的软件和工具。以下是几种常用的软件和工具,用于在电脑上编程游戏:
-
游戏引擎:游戏引擎是一种集成开发环境,可以帮助开发者创建游戏。它们提供了一系列的工具和功能,包括图形渲染、物理模拟、碰撞检测、音频处理等。一些流行的游戏引擎包括Unity、Unreal Engine、Godot等。这些引擎提供了丰富的资源库和文档,以及一个友好的用户界面,使得开发者可以轻松地创建游戏。
-
编程语言:选择适合游戏开发的编程语言也很重要。一些常用的编程语言包括C++、C#、Python、Java等。C++是一种高性能的语言,适合开发复杂的游戏。C#是Unity引擎的主要编程语言,也可以用于其他游戏引擎。Python是一种简单易学的语言,适合初学者。Java是一种跨平台的语言,适合开发手机游戏。
-
图形工具:在游戏开发中,图形是一个重要的组成部分。使用图形工具可以创建游戏的角色、场景、特效等。一些常用的图形工具包括Photoshop、GIMP、Blender等。Photoshop是一个强大的图像处理软件,可以用于绘制和编辑游戏角色和场景。GIMP是一个免费的图像编辑软件,功能类似于Photoshop。Blender是一个开源的3D建模和动画软件,可以用于创建游戏中的3D模型和动画。
-
音频工具:音频也是游戏中不可或缺的一部分。使用音频工具可以创建游戏中的音效和音乐。一些常用的音频工具包括Audacity、FL Studio、Ableton Live等。Audacity是一个免费的音频编辑软件,可以用于录制、编辑和处理音频。FL Studio和Ableton Live是专业的音乐制作软件,可以创建高质量的游戏音乐。
-
物理模拟工具:一些游戏需要进行物理模拟,例如实现重力、碰撞等效果。使用物理模拟工具可以简化这个过程。一些常用的物理模拟工具包括Box2D、PhysX等。Box2D是一个开源的2D物理引擎,可以用于实现2D游戏中的物理效果。PhysX是一个专业的物理引擎,可以用于实现3D游戏中的物理效果。
总结起来,编程游戏时,可以使用游戏引擎、编程语言、图形工具、音频工具和物理模拟工具等软件和工具。选择适合自己需求和技能水平的工具,可以提高游戏开发的效率和质量。
1年前 -
-
用电脑编程制作游戏的软件有很多种,以下是一些常用的软件:
-
Unity:Unity是一款非常流行的游戏开发引擎,适用于制作各种类型的游戏,包括2D和3D游戏。Unity提供了强大的图形渲染和物理模拟功能,同时支持多平台发布,如PC、移动设备和主机等。
-
Unreal Engine:Unreal Engine是另一款广泛使用的游戏引擎,也适用于制作2D和3D游戏。它提供了高级的图形效果和渲染功能,以及强大的脚本编程工具,可以创建复杂的游戏世界和交互。
-
GameMaker:GameMaker是一款适合初学者的游戏开发工具,它提供了简单易用的可视化界面和脚本编程语言,使得制作2D游戏变得更加容易。GameMaker支持多平台发布,包括PC、移动设备和Web。
-
RPG Maker:RPG Maker是一款专门用于制作角色扮演游戏(RPG)的软件。它提供了大量的预设资源和事件系统,使得制作RPG游戏变得简单而快速。
-
Godot Engine:Godot Engine是一款开源的游戏引擎,适用于制作2D和3D游戏。它提供了类似Unity的功能,包括图形渲染、物理模拟和脚本编程工具。
以上是一些常用的游戏开发软件,选择合适的软件取决于你的需求、技能水平和个人偏好。如果你是初学者,建议从简单易用的工具开始,逐渐学习和掌握更高级的引擎和编程技术。
1年前 -